Did that. > PS : I don't know how to cherry pick but if someone could explain me > or show me a link, I'd be glad to learn :-) Normally, with git, it would be pretty easy: git cherry-pick b645f9195f4da3014e001fb27b8a117d89c8f389 But it is made more complicated by the fact that libreoffice-3-4 and master are in different git repositories. So I did: ~/src/libreoffice/libreoffice-3.4/clone/filters$ ( cd ~/src/libreoffice/core/; git format-patch --stdout b645f9195f4da3014e001fb27b8a117d89c8f389^1..b645f9195f4da3014e001fb27b8a117d89c8f389 ) | git am -s Maybe a bit more clear like that: cd /libo3-4/clone/FOO CHERRYPICK_ID=b645f9195f4da3014e001fb27b8a117d89c8f389 LIBO_CORE_DIR=~/src/libreoffice/core/ ( cd "${LIBO_CORE_DIR}"; git format-patch --stdout ${CHERRYPICK_ID}^1.. ${CHERRYPICK_ID} ) \ git am -s -- Lionel _______________________________________________ LibreOffice mailing list LibreOffice@lists.freedesktop.org http://lists.freedesktop.org/mailman/listinfo/libreoffice
